Course Outline
Introduction to Text Editors
- Capabilities of digital text processing
- Creating and storing documents
- Protecting documents with passwords
- Creating backup copies of files
- Efficient and precise navigation within documents
Styling
- The role of styles in maintaining consistency, transparency, and aesthetic appeal
- Applying style groups and their specific uses
- Modifying basic text formatting with ease
- Formatting titles and using typographical elements to highlight key sections
- Standard practices for achieving clear and aesthetically pleasing text
Lists: Bullets and Numbering
- Utilizing bullet points and automatic numbering
- Maintaining a uniform appearance across document lists
- Rapidly altering the visual style of lists
- Adjusting the order or hierarchy of list items
- Modifying numbering formats (e.g., Roman numerals or lowercase letters)
- Customizing bullet symbols
Tabs
- Tab types and their practical applications
- Inserting tabs and adjusting their positions
- Applying tabs in correspondence (e.g., right-aligning dates in headers or creating spaces for handwritten signatures)
- Aligning numeric data in columns
Tables
- Structuring and utilizing tables
- Inserting tables into documents
- Enhancing table aesthetics and readability (e.g., adjusting font sizes, borders, cell margins, and background colors)
- Editing tables (e.g., adding or deleting rows and columns, and creating multi-column headers)
Page Headers and Footers
- Practical applications of headers and footers
- Configuring unique headers or footers for the first page
- Implementing automatic page numbering (e.g., “Page X of Y”)
- Inserting document metadata such as titles, authors, or modification dates on all pages
- Adjusting the font and size of page numbers independently from other header/footer content
- Using separator lines to distinguish header/footer content from the main body
Mail Merge
- Overview of mail merge applications and underlying mechanisms
- Preparing data sources (such as address databases) and master documents
- Generating and printing merged documents
- Printing labels and addressing envelopes
Requirements
Familiarity with the Windows operating system.
